Green IT is a very topical subject right now. It seems that there are a range of views about what constitutes ‘Green IT’. On the one hand, there is the argument that Green IT is primarily a bottom-line focused activity that also helps save the planet. On the other hand, there is the view that almost every new initiative nowadays has been ‘greenwashed’ and that not nearly enough is being done to actually save the planet.

 

What is ‘Green IT’? Why is this topic receiving such coverage and what are the drivers behind adopting a Green IT strategy? Why should ‘Green IT’ be of interest to a company and what, if any, are the actual business benefits?


The potential risks of not taking on board the Green IT agenda are:
  • Costs of managing IT department given rising energy costs
  • Risks of regulatory or legislative non compliance
  • Corporate social responsibility and company reputation

These are some of the questions we have answered within this new Best Practice Report.

 

This report aims to describe the facts behind the greenwashing and to provide:

  • A clear description of both sides of the Green IT agenda including a summary of international activity;
  • A summary of the emerging global legal/regulatory initiatives;
  • A discussion of the corporate social responsibility issues;
  • A workable description of the core ‘Green IT’ definitions and what they mean within a business environment (complete with a glossary of Green IT terms);
  • Real guidance on reducing costs and improving energy efficiency in the data centre;
  • Best-practice for using IT to make business savings in other areas;
  • A description of best practice in implementing a green IT agenda.
